1 Microemulsion (ME) Microemulsion is a liquid formulation with a water-based appearance and a homogeneous appearance. It consists of water-surfactant-oil, which is a thermodynamically stable homogeneous system with a particle size of generally 0.1-0.0 μm.
1.1 composition of active ingredients: 0.5 ~ 50%; emulsifier: generally 1 to 3 times the oily ingredients, depending on the active ingredient hydrophilic and lipophilic; water: make up to 100%.
1.2 Processing microemulsions Generally, the pesticides and emulsifiers are thoroughly mixed, and then slowly added to the water while stirring, and the mixture is evenly stirred.
1.3 Technical difficulties mainly address the chemical stability and appearance stability of the formulation.
1.4 Features Compared with emulsifiable concentrates, microemulsions have the following characteristics: eq \o\ac(â—‹,1) 1 saves a lot of organic solvents; eq \o\ac(â—‹,2) 2 is safe for humans and the environment (no solvent itself) Toxicity); eq \o\ac(â—‹,3) 3 High flash point, non-flammable, safe for storage and transportation; eq \o\ac(â—‹,4) 4 Low volatility, reducing the odor of pesticides; eq \o\ac(â—‹,5) 5 The cost is slightly lower than that of the emulsifiable concentrate. The lower the content, the more obvious the advantage; eq \o\ac(â—‹,6) 6 The effect is good. 1.5 Main varieties 25% chlorpyrifos microemulsion, 40% sub-agricultural microemulsion, 20% triazophos microemulsion, 4.5% beta-cypermethrin microemulsion, 40% acetochlor microemulsion, 2% high chlorine·avermectin micro Emulsions, etc.
2 Water emulsion (EW) Water emulsion refers to a preparation in which liquid pesticides or liquid pesticides are mixed with a small amount of liquid pesticides dispersed in water. It is a concentrated solution of the emulsion, unlike the emulsifiable concentrate which is diluted with water to form an emulsion.
2.1 Composition of active ingredients: 1 ~ 60%; emulsifier: 3 ~ 10%; water: make up to 100%.
2.2 Processing oily active ingredients and emulsifiers are mixed, added to water, and thoroughly stirred by a homomixer to form an emulsion having a particle size of several micrometers.
2.3 Technical difficulties focus on the appearance stability and chemical stability of the formulation.
2.4 Features Compared with emulsifiable concentrate, it has the following characteristics: eq \o\ac(â—‹,1) 1 Replaces a large amount of organic solvent with water; eq \o\ac(â—‹,2) 2 Reduces the toxicity of pesticide preparations; eq \o \ac(â—‹,3) 3 Safe for people and the environment; eq \o\ac(â—‹,4) 4 High flash point, not easy to burn; eq \o\ac(â—‹,5) 5 Reduces residue on crops ; eq \o\ac(â—‹,6) 6 The emulsifier used is equivalent to that in the emulsifiable concentrate, but it saves a lot of organic solvent, and the cost of the preparation is greatly reduced; eq \o\ac(â—‹,7) 7 is equivalent or Slightly better than the cream preparation. 2.5 Main varieties 20% fenvalerate water emulsion, 50% acetochlor water emulsion, 45% prochloraz aqueous emulsion, 4.5% high-efficiency cyanide water emulsion, 60% butachlor water emulsion, 6.9% Hummer water emulsion , 5% S-fenvalerate aqueous emulsion, and the like.
3 Water capsule suspension agent The water capsule suspension agent refers to a small sphere having a particle diameter of several micrometers to several tens of micrometers which is contained in the capsule wall material in the active ingredient (core material).
